William Kentridge (1955- ) is a South African artist best known for his prints, drawings, and animated films. This book is a record of his work on a production of Mozart's opera The Magic Flute which premiered in Brussels in April 2005, before going on to venues in America, France, Italy and Israel and finally reaching his home country of South Africa in the spring of 2007.
